Due to the lack of red blood cells, the blood's oxygen-carrying capacity decreases and the blood volume also decreases. This will affect multiple organs of the patient, first of all the nervous system, the patient will experience headaches, tinnitus, and inattention. The pale skin of anemic patients is mainly due to insufficient blood supply, which causes the skin and mucous membranes to become lighter in color. Roughness and even ulceration. Anemia can also affect the respiratory system, such as causing faster breathing and palpitations after activity, and sometimes can lead to heart disease. It will also affect the patient's digestive system and urinary endocrine system.

Anemia is more common in women. This has something to do with women's physical fitness and living habits. Women who drink coffee or strong tea for a long time, women who do not like to eat fruit, women with heavy menstruation or excessive blood loss, pregnant women, women with hemorrhoids or excessive weight loss, and women with picky eating habits are all at high risk of suffering from anemia.

Patients with anemia can pay more attention to their daily diet and eat more protein-rich foods and foods high in iron. Such as lean meat, soy products, kelp, animal blood and liver, seaweed, etc. These can directly replenish hematopoietic raw materials. You can also eat more fruits and vegetables to supplement vitamins, which will help the absorption of iron. Patients with severe conditions can directly take ferrous sulfate preparations for iron supplementation.
